Hancock County, Ohio has 13 mine and mineral deposit locations documented in federal records from the USGS and MSHA. 3 of these are currently active mining operations. The most commonly recorded commodity is stone, crushed/broken, with 3 sites. The table below lists all recorded mines in the county with links to individual site details.
